Can't get new video card working
I just bought a new Asus ati radeon 9550ge 256mbddr (agp 8x) and cannot get it working. I enabled the ati driver, which says it supports 9550, and rebooted. Once Ubuntu (Kubuntu) was loaded, the screen went blank (black). I tried altering several of the CMOS/BIOS settings, but can't seem to disable the default onboard video card. Which settings should I change? My monitor is a Samsung Syncmaster 941bw, which doesn't appear in the monitor system settings, it gets listed as a "plug n'play".

what happens if you type ctrl+alt+F1 once the system has booted and the screen is blank ?
this commands is to switch from the X server to the system console. does this change anything? if so, then your problem is in the Xorg configuration : open your /etc/X11/xorg.conf and post it, with the output of the lscpi command if not, then you'll have to choose another driver |
